idea自动生成时序图
时间: 2024-07-26 20:01:23 浏览: 130
Idea是一款强大的集成开发环境(IDE),特别适合Java开发者。在Idea中生成时序图(Sequence Diagram),你可以通过诸如Metawidget、UML Designer等插件来实现这一功能。以下是基本步骤:
1. 安装插件:首先,确保你的IntelliJ IDEA安装了支持UML建模的插件,如PlantUML、Mermaid等。可以在插件市场搜索并安装。
2. 创建新项目:启动Idea,创建一个新的Java项目或者打开现有的项目。
3. 使用UML工具:在导航栏中找到"File" -> "New" -> "Other" -> "UML diagrams",然后选择"Sequence Diagram"。
4. 编辑时序图:点击新建的序列图模板,开始绘制。你可以添加参与者(如对象、系统)、消息及其时间线。在右侧面板中,可以找到相关的构建块和动作库来帮助设计交互。
5. 生成代码:完成设计后,一些UML工具可以将时序图转换成伪代码或者直接生成用于描述序列的文本,方便你在代码中引用。
6. 查看效果:在源代码视图中查看生成的相关注释或模型,通常会在合适的地方插入顺序图的描述。
相关问题
idea自动生成流程图
要在IntelliJ IDEA中自动生成流程图,可以按照以下步骤进行操作:
1. 生成类图:
- 在需要生成类图的类上,使用快捷键`Ctrl + Alt + U`,或者在类的上下文菜单中选择"Diagrams",然后选择"Show Diagram"。
2. 生成时序图:
- 在需要生成时序图的方法上,使用右键单击,选择"Sequence Diagram",然后点击"OK"。
- 在弹出的窗口中,可以进行一些设置,例如调用的层次深度、是否跳过私有方法、是否只生成当前项目的类、是否跳过getters/setters方法、是否跳过构造方法等。
idea uml插件
对于IDEA(IntelliJ IDEA),有几个常用的UML插件可供选择:
1. PlantUML Integration:该插件允许在IDEA中使用PlantUML进行UML建模。它支持使用文本语法编写UML图,并自动生成图形化的UML图。你可以通过在IDEA的插件市场中搜索并安装该插件。
2. Visual Paradigm Integration:这是一个强大的UML工具,提供了丰富的UML建模功能。Visual Paradigm也提供了一个与IDEA集成的插件,可以让你在IDEA中直接使用Visual Paradigm进行UML建模。
3. SimpleUMLCE:这是一个简单易用的UML插件,可以在IDEA中创建和编辑类图、时序图等常见的UML图。它提供了一些基本的UML建模功能,并且与IDEA的代码编辑器紧密集成。
以上是一些常用的IDEA插件,用于在开发过程中进行UML建模。你可以根据自己的需求选择合适的插件。还有其他一些插件也提供了类似的功能,你可以在IDEA插件市场中进一步探索。
阅读全文